Best time to go to Old Montreal

The best time to visit Old Montreal is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. July is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. January is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are moderately low and weather is mostly cloudy with light rain.

The nearest major airports for your trip to Old Montreal

When visiting Old Montreal, the primary airport is Montreal, QC (YUL-Pierre Elliott Trudeau Intl.), situated 16.1km away. When is the best time to go to Old Montreal?
The best time to go to Old Montreal is during the shoulder seasons of May-June and September-October, or in December for a festive experience.

During May and June, the weather is pleasantly mild, making it ideal for walking along the cobblestone streets and enjoying outdoor cafes. The trees are in full bloom, and the city is not yet at its peak summer tourist volume, so you can explore sites like Notre-Dame Basilica and Bonsecours Market at a more relaxed pace. This period is excellent for couples looking for a romantic getaway, as the evenings are cool and superb for strolls along the Old Port.

September and October offer crisp, cool weather and the beautiful colours of autumn foliage, especially visible along the waterfront. The summer crowds have thinned out, but most attractions and restaurants are still fully operational. This time of year is superb for those who appreciate comfortable sightseeing conditions and perhaps a quieter visit to museums like Pointe-à-Callière.

December transforms Old Montreal into a winter wonderland, especially appealing for families or those seeking a festive break. The historic buildings are often decorated, and there's a distinct holiday feel. The Old Port features ice skating and other winter activities, and the Christmas markets add a special touch to the neighbourhood.
